Read MoreAbstract The paper presents an overview of the current methodology and practice in modeling and control of the grinding process in industrial ball mills. Basic kinetic and energy models of the grinding process are described and the most commonly used control strategies are analyed and discussed

Read MoreThe discrete element method was applied to model the grinding ball motion in a Spex mixer mill. The motion of the grinding media is complex as the grinding chamber undergoes both vibrational and rotational motion. A commercial particle flow code software is used for the simulations
